Serious candidates for the last one or two spots on the 25 man roster.. at this stage of spring training, roster construction is all that can be used to determine the make up:
Catchers: 2 and possibly three: Carlos Santana, Lou Marson, (Yan Gomes)
c-Infielders: 3 and possibly four: Lonnie Chisenhall, Nick Swisher, Mark Reynolds (Mcdade, McGuiness, Aguilar)
m-Infielders: 3 and possibly four: Asdrubal Cabrera, Jason Kipnis, Mike Aviles (Cord Phelps, Ryan Raburn, Juan Diaz)
Outfielders: 3 and possibly four: Michael Brantley, Michael Bourn, Drew Stubbs (Carrera, Francisco, Fedroff)
DH: possibly 1: (Jason Giambi)
The roster consists of 13 position players. Eleven spots are virtual locks (assuming health and trades). The two remaining spots appear to be one outfielder and one infielder. GUESSING (as right now is ALL that can be done) my choices would be Zeke Carrera and Jason Giambi taking the last two spots but I could see the last spot going to Cord Phelps, Ryan Raburn and or Ben Francisco. Three weeks from now.. that can change..
